如何利用可观测性平台进行故障排查?
随着信息技术的发展,企业对系统稳定性和可用性的要求越来越高。然而,系统故障仍然不可避免。为了快速、有效地进行故障排查,可观测性平台成为了企业运维团队的重要工具。本文将深入探讨如何利用可观测性平台进行故障排查,帮助您更好地应对系统故障。
一、了解可观测性平台
可观测性平台是指通过收集、分析和可视化系统运行数据,帮助运维人员全面了解系统状态、性能和潜在问题的工具。它主要包括以下几个方面:
- 监控(Monitoring):实时监控系统性能指标,如CPU、内存、磁盘等。
- 日志(Logging):记录系统运行过程中的关键信息,便于故障排查。
- 追踪(Tracing):追踪系统内部组件之间的调用关系,帮助定位问题。
- 告警(Alerting):根据预设规则,对异常情况进行实时告警。
二、利用可观测性平台进行故障排查的步骤
确定故障现象:首先,要明确故障现象,如系统响应缓慢、服务不可用等。
收集监控数据:使用可观测性平台的监控功能,收集相关性能指标数据,如CPU使用率、内存使用率、网络流量等。
分析日志:通过可观测性平台的日志功能,查找故障发生前后的日志信息,分析异常原因。
追踪调用关系:利用可观测性平台的追踪功能,追踪系统内部组件之间的调用关系,定位问题所在。
查看告警信息:查看可观测性平台的告警信息,了解故障发生的原因和影响范围。
定位问题:综合以上信息,分析故障原因,定位问题所在。
解决问题:根据问题原因,采取相应的措施解决问题。
总结经验:故障排查完成后,总结经验教训,优化可观测性平台的配置,提高故障排查效率。
三、案例分析
某企业运维团队在使用可观测性平台进行故障排查时,发现系统响应缓慢。以下是排查过程:
确定故障现象:系统响应缓慢,用户反馈无法正常访问。
收集监控数据:通过可观测性平台的监控功能,发现CPU使用率过高,内存使用率接近100%。
分析日志:通过可观测性平台的日志功能,发现数据库连接异常,导致大量请求无法处理。
追踪调用关系:利用可观测性平台的追踪功能,发现数据库连接异常是由于某个服务调用导致的。
查看告警信息:查看可观测性平台的告警信息,发现数据库连接异常已持续一段时间。
定位问题:综合以上信息,确定故障原因为数据库连接异常。
解决问题:优化数据库连接配置,提高连接池大小,解决数据库连接异常问题。
总结经验:运维团队总结经验,优化可观测性平台的配置,提高故障排查效率。
通过以上案例,我们可以看到,可观测性平台在故障排查过程中的重要作用。通过充分利用可观测性平台的功能,运维团队可以快速、准确地定位问题,提高系统稳定性。
总之,可观测性平台是运维团队进行故障排查的重要工具。通过深入了解可观测性平台的功能,掌握故障排查步骤,运维团队可以更好地应对系统故障,保障系统稳定运行。
猜你喜欢:云网监控平台